The GE IC693MDL645D monitors 16 discrete AC signals for Series 90-30 PLCs. This input module accepts 120 VAC field devices like limit switches and sensors. You will find it in industrial control panels and automation systems. It provides optical isolation between field wiring and the logic backplane. Therefore, this module protects the CPU from electrical noise and surges.
This module measures 140 mm in height and 32 mm in width. Its depth reaches 130 mm for standard rack mounting. The unit weighs approximately 0.28 kilograms. It contains 16 independent optocouplers for channel isolation. Each channel uses a 120 VAC input with 3 mA of current. Additionally, you get one LED per channel for visual status indication.

Internal Architecture and Energy Storage
The GE IC693MDL645D stores minimal energy in its input filter circuits. Small ceramic capacitors hold approximately 100 microfarads total. These capacitors debounce noisy contact signals effectively. Sixteen optocouplers provide complete electrical isolation for each channel. When an input receives 120 VAC, its internal LED turns on. This light activates a phototransistor, signaling the backplane. The module also includes a bridge rectifier for AC-to-DC conversion. Each channel has an independent RC filter for noise suppression.
Connection Interfaces and Wiring Details
You will find a 20-pin removable terminal block on the bottom. This block accepts 16 input wires plus two common returns. Connect the 120 VAC hot wire to the channel terminal. Then, connect the neutral wire to the common return terminal. Use 16 to 22 AWG copper wire for all field connections. The GE IC693MDL645D does not require external power for inputs. The 120 VAC field supply powers the optocoupler directly. Sixteen green LEDs light up when their respective input is active. Each LED provides quick visual feedback for troubleshooting.
Installation and Configuration Steps
You slide this module into any I/O slot of the Series 90-30 rack. First, align the module with the upper and lower card guides. Then, push it firmly until the backplane connector seats. Secure the front panel with the retaining screw. Connect all field wiring before applying power to the system. The GE IC693MDL645D automatically configures itself after power-up. No jumpers or dip switches require manual setting. Use the PLC programming software to monitor each input state. The module consumes 120 mA from the +5 VDC backplane supply. Always verify that the field supply matches 120 VAC nominal.
